Advance Tickets

A single ticket for one journey leaving at a specific date and time.

The rule is: the sooner you book the cheaper they are. Usually the cheapest, but least flexible.

Advance fares from Queens Road (Peckham) to Hartlebury start from as little as £12.00

Off-Peak & Super Off-Peak Tickets

Offering greater flexibility than Advances, Off-Peak tickets offer travel during less busy times of day trading off more flexibility in the Off-Peak windows but for still discounted fares.

Off Peak fares from Queens Road (Peckham) to Hartlebury start from £44.60 one way, or £46.40 return

Anytime Tickets

Anytime tickets are fully flexible allowing travel at any time of the day. Brilliant if you don’t want the pressure of clock watching, returning when you want

Anytime fares from Queens Road (Peckham) to Hartlebury are available for £87.70 one way, or £149.10 return

Facilities and Services

At Queens Road (Peckham), ticket buying and collection are made simple with a ticket office open from early morning until late night, ensuring you're never stranded. Automated ticket machines are accessible for collecting online purchases, and they even support the Disabled Persons Railcard discounts. While there are no accessible toilets or waiting rooms available, the station provides step-free access to all platforms, making it a welcoming space for everyone. Don't hesitate to use the helpful on-platform guidance or contact the staff via the help points for any assistance during your visit.

Visitors can rest assured with CCTV monitoring, but be mindful that there are no luggage storage facilities. Although the station lacks amenities like cafes and ATMs, it compensates with its close proximity to local businesses. Unfortunately, Wi-Fi isn’t available at the station, so be sure to download any travel essentials beforehand.

Accessibility and Support

The station is committed to providing an accessible experience for all passengers. Despite the absence of accessible toilets, the location offers step-free access throughout. A staff-operated ramp is available for easy boarding onto trains for those who need it. If assistance is required during your trip, staff members are available for ‘turn up and go’ services or advance booking through the assistance helpline.

Facilities at Hartlebury Station

Despite its quaint size, Hartlebury train station is equipped with essential ticket purchasing and collection facilities. There's no ticket office, but ticket machines are available to ensure you can secure your travel easily. While smartcards aren't an option here, you can collect tickets bought online at the station. Be mindful that accessible ticket machines are not available.

Accessibility is a focus, with step-free access to all platforms, although some paths might be steep. The station lacks some conveniences like waiting rooms and accessible toilets but has a seating area for passengers. If you need assistance, help points are available, and conductors are on hand to provide boarding assistance. It’s important to plan ahead as there is no staff assistance service available.
